Do Trusts Need To Go Through Probate . Most assets in a trust don’t go through probate because they have already been assigned by the grantor. Therefore, probate is not necessary. One of the primary purposes of forming a revocable living trust is to avoid probate. When you create a trust, you no longer own the property because you transfer ownership into your trust.
